"The cloud" has become one of the most common buzzwords in technology, often used to describe a vague, distant place where our data lives. We talk about saving files to the cloud or streaming movies from the cloud, but this simple description masks a technological revolution that is far more flexible, powerful, and interesting.
The truth is, cloud computing isn't a single destination; it's a revolutionary approach to accessing technology. Grasping three core truths will unlock a new understanding of the digital services you use every day and reveal the immense power waiting to be harnessed.
1. The Cloud Isn't a Single Place—It's a Sliding Scale of Control
Instead of being a monolith, cloud computing comes in three main service models, each offering a different level of control and management. This spectrum allows you to choose the exact "flavor" of cloud that fits your needs. The key difference is how much of the technology stack you manage versus what the cloud provider manages for you.
- On-Premises: You manage everything. In the traditional model, you are responsible for the entire stack: from the physical networking and servers all the way up to your applications and data.
- Infrastructure as a Service (IaaS): You manage the platform. At the most hands-on end of the scale, IaaS gives you the highest level of control. You remain in control of the operating system, middleware, runtime, data, and your applications, while the provider manages the foundational hardware (virtualization, servers, storage, networking). This is the model used by services like Amazon EC2 and Microsoft Azure, providing the fundamental "building LEGOs" for cloud IT.
- Platform as a Service (PaaS): You manage only your solution. Moving further along the scale, PaaS abstracts away the hardware and operating system. You only manage your applications and data, while the provider manages everything else, including the OS, runtime, and hardware. Heroku is a prime example of this model.
- Software as a Service (SaaS): You manage nothing. At the furthest end of the scale, SaaS delivers a "hands-off" experience where the provider manages the entire stack, delivering a finished product you simply use.
2. You're Already Using the Most Advanced Form of Cloud Computing Every Day
That final model, Software as a Service (SaaS), might sound complex, but it's the form of cloud computing most of us interact with daily without a second thought. SaaS is defined as a "completed product" that is run and managed entirely by the service provider.
If you've ever used Google Apps like Gmail, stored files in Dropbox, or joined a meeting on Zoom, you've used a SaaS application.
This is the "aha" moment for many: by using these everyday tools, you are already benefiting from the most abstracted and advanced form of cloud computing. All the underlying complexity of servers, storage, networking, and software updates is completely handled for you, allowing you to simply use the final product.
3. The Pricing Model Is Revolutionary (and Has a Surprising Catch)
One of the most significant departures from traditional IT is the cloud's "pay-as-you-go" pricing model. Instead of facing massive upfront costs to buy and set up physical infrastructure, the cloud allows you to pay only for the resources you actually consume. This model shatters the traditional barriers to entry for innovation. The ability to align costs directly with usage doesn't just eliminate waste—it democratizes access to world-class technology.
This model is built on three pricing fundamentals:
- You pay for the exact compute time used.
- You pay for the exact amount of data stored.
- You pay for network usage only when data leaves the cloud.
That last point contains the surprising catch: data going into the cloud is free, but you are charged for data going out. This is a critical detail in understanding cloud costs, but the overall model is transformative. This shift from capital expenditure to operational expenditure is what creates such a profound impact on cost:
And this solves the expensive issue of traditional IT because now we only pay exactly what we need. And so we have huge cost savings ahead of us.
Conclusion: From Destination to Toolkit
Ultimately, the cloud is not just a place to store your files. It’s time to recognize the cloud for what it truly is: not a distant destination, but a powerful, flexible toolkit waiting to build the future. By understanding this spectrum of services, its sliding scale of control, and its revolutionary cost structure, you can see past the buzzword and appreciate the true power at your fingertips.
Now that you see the cloud as a spectrum of choices, what problems could you solve if you only had to pay for exactly what you needed?
No comments:
Post a Comment